Sierra Capital LLC Has $317,000 Stock Position in KLA Co. (NASDAQ:KLAC)

Sierra Capital LLC raised its holdings in shares of KLA Co. (NASDAQ:KLACFree Report) by 9.1% in the third quarter, according to the company in its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The fund owned 409 shares of the semiconductor company’s stock after buying an additional 34 shares during the quarter. Sierra Capital LLC’s holdings in KLA were worth $317,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

KLA (NASDAQ:KLACG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, July 24th. The semiconductor company reported $6.60 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$6.15 by $0.45. The business had revenue of $2.57 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$2.52 billion. KLA had a return on equity of 103.50% and a net margin of 28.15%. The firm’s quarterly revenue was up 9.1%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the previous year, the firm earned $5.40 earnings per share. On average, sell-side analysts anticipate that KLA Co. will post 29.13 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

KLA Company Profile

(Free Report)

KLA Corporation,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the design, manufacture, and marketing of process control, process-enabling, and yield management solutions for the semiconductor and related electronics industries worldwide. It operates through three segments: Semiconductor Process Control; Specialty Semiconductor Process; and PCB and Component Inspection.
